Key Cancer Glycosylation-related Genes Analysis: Regulatory, Therapeutic, and Prognostic Insights

<title>Abstract</title> <p>Background: Glycosylation, a key post-translational modification, involves glycosylation-related genes (GRGs) that are crucial in cancer development. Despite their significance, the roles of GRGs in cancer pathways remain insufficiently understood. This study aims to elucidate the function of GRGs across different cancer types, assessing their potential impact on treatment and prognosis...
